The Blooming Benefits of a Family Tree Coloring Page
Why choose a family tree coloring page over other ways to explore your family history? Here are just a few compelling reasons:
1. Engaging Educational Tool
For children, learning about family history can sometimes feel like a chore. A coloring page transforms this task into a playful adventure! They can color in the different branches as they learn about their grandparents, great-grandparents, and even further back. It’s a visual and interactive way to understand their lineage.
2. Spark Family Conversations
Gathering around the table with a family tree coloring page is an excellent way to spark intergenerational conversations. Ask questions about the names youre filling in. Share stories about family members. Its a fantastic way to connect with loved ones and preserve family memories.
3. Mindful Relaxation
Coloring isn’t just for kids! Adults can benefit from the calming and meditative effects of coloring. Focusing on the intricate details of a family tree coloring page can help reduce stress and improve focus. It’s a creative outlet that encourages mindfulness.
4. A Customizable Keepsake
Once completed, your family tree coloring page becomes a unique and personalized keepsake. Frame it, laminate it, or even scan it and create a digital family history book. Its a tangible representation of your family’s story that you can cherish for years to come.

Personalize Your Family Tree Coloring Page
While simply filling in the names is a great start, consider these creative customization ideas to make your family tree coloring page truly unique:
8. Color-Coded Generations
Use a different color for each generation to visually represent your family’s timeline. This can be especially helpful for children to understand the relationships between different family members.
9. Incorporate Symbols and Motifs
Add symbols that represent your family’s heritage, such as flags, national flowers, or religious symbols. You can also incorporate motifs that reflect your family’s interests or professions.
10. Add Photos and Personal Anecdotes
Print out small photos of family members and glue them onto the corresponding branches of the tree. Write short anecdotes or memories alongside each name to add a personal touch.
11. Turn it into a Collaborative Project
Don’t limit yourself to one family tree coloring page! Create multiple copies and distribute them to family members to fill in and personalize. Then, gather them all together and create a collaborative family history scrapbook.
